Transaction bf1db4404f9583814eb9ae36955ea6893d324cea54c734af866481e7785452f4
1 Input
1 Output
-
bf1db4404f9583814eb9ae36955ea6893d324cea54c734af866481e7785452f4:0
- value
- 267000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 999244cd31eee8ae83c5717b021259e464c90bbc OP_EQUAL
- address
- 3Fh2Xpp3M84ng2TT83PPQRQ7qF8nLtiaxr